#AF641D Color

#AF641D is rgb(175, 100, 29) in RGB, hsl(29, 72%, 40%) in HSL, and about cmyk(0%, 43%, 83%, 31%) in CMYK. It has no registered color name of its own — the closest is Light Brown (#B5651D), very hard to tell apart at ΔE 2.64. Black text is the more readable choice on this background.

What #AF641D Is Called

Most hex codes have no name: there are 16.7 million of them and a few thousand registered names. These are the named colors nearest to #AF641D, ordered by CIE76 distance in CIELAB. Anything under about ΔE 2 is a difference most people cannot see.

Text Contrast & Accessibility

WCAG 2.2 contrast ratios for text on a #AF641D background. AA requires 4.5:1 for normal text and 3:1 for large text; AAA requires 7:1. Contrast is one check, not a full accessibility review.

How #AF641D Looks with Color Vision Deficiency

Simulated with the Viénot, Brettel & Mollon LMS projection model. Anomalous types are rendered as partial versions of the matching dichromacy, which is an approximation rather than a per-person clinical model.

Typical#AF641D
Protanopia#75751B
Protanomaly#906F1C
Deuteranopia#83830D
Deuteranomaly#977815
Tritanopia#B25E5E
Tritanomaly#B1614C
Achromatopsia#777777

#AF641D Frequently Asked Questions

What color is #AF641D?

#AF641D is a mid-tone brown — rgb(175, 100, 29) in RGB and hsl(29, 72%, 40%) in HSL. It carries no registered color name of its own; the closest named color is Light Brown (#B5651D), which is very hard to tell apart at a CIE76 distance of 2.64.

What is the RGB value of #AF641D?

#AF641D is rgb(175, 100, 29) — red 175, green 100, and blue 29 on the 0-255 scale.

What is the CMYK value of #AF641D?

#AF641D converts to approximately cmyk(0%, 43%, 83%, 31%). CMYK output is a mathematical approximation for planning; confirm production print colors with your printer and ICC profile.

Should text on #AF641D be black or white?

Black text is the more readable choice. #AF641D scores 4.5:1 against white and 4.66:1 against black, and WCAG 2.2 asks for at least 4.5:1 for normal body text.

Can I write #AF641D as a CSS color keyword?

No. #AF641D is not one of the CSS color keywords, so it has to be written as a hex, rgb() or hsl() value. The closest keyword is peru (#CD853F) at a CIE76 distance of 12.5, which is visibly different.
